This white paper discusses the role of Network Function Virtualization (NFV) in automating and validating performance for network services and labs. It outlines how NFV is transforming the delivery of network services, enabling carriers to provide new offerings more rapidly. The document emphasizes the importance of lab automation in achieving these goals and differentiates NFV automation from traditional methods. It highlights the recommendations from the ETSI ISG NFV regarding management and orchestration (MANO) and the modular architecture that simplifies network operations. The paper also addresses the challenges carriers face in adopting NFV, particularly regarding proprietary hardware and vendor lock-in. It presents the advantages of using open-source components, such as OpenVIM, in lab automation and discusses the architecture needed for effective NFV implementation. The conclusion reiterates the necessity of adapting to new paradigms in test solutions to meet the evolving demands of network services.
